Questions & Answers about ما دیشب کشیک دادیم، اما هیچچیز ندیدیم.
Why is the verb ندیدیم negative if هیچچیز already translates to 'nothing'?
In Farsi, negative words like هیچچیز (nothing) require the verb to be negative as well. This is called negative concord or a double negative. So instead of saying 'we saw nothing' like in English, Farsi literally says 'we did not see nothing'. If you used the positive verb دیدیم, the sentence would be grammatically incorrect.
What kind of verb is کشیک دادیم?
It is a compound verb, which is very common in Farsi. It combines the noun کشیک (guard or watch) with the light verb دادن (to give). Here, the light verb is conjugated in the simple past tense for 'we' (دادیم), giving us the overall meaning 'we kept watch' or 'we stood guard'.
هیچچیز is the direct object of the verb. Why isn't it followed by the object marker را?
The object marker را is only used for specific, definite objects (like 'the car' or 'Ali'). Because هیچچیز (nothing or anything) is completely indefinite by nature, it never takes the را marker.
